Key Insights

  • Milford has a safety grade of A+ with a violent crime rate of 36.3 per 100,000 residents (national avg: 359.1).
  • Violent crime dropped 0.3% from the previous year.
  • Crime trajectory: stable safe — based on 5 years of data.
  • Safer than 80% of all cities in the OpenCrime database.
  • Violent-to-property crime ratio: 0.08 (below national average).
